LM58 EWH is a 2008 Renault Megane in Grey with a 1,461c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 12 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 58.3%.

Across all 2008 Renault Megane models, the average MOT pass rate is 68.2% with a typical mileage of 67,006 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.

The most common reason a Renault Megane f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 358,622 recorded failures. If you're considering buying LM58 EWH,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Renault Megane typically stays on UK roads for around 30 years. At 18 years old, this Renault Megane is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
